Hi Evy,

This is precisely the week I started my first camino and maybe we were lucky but it was just perfect. There was still a dustingof snow on the mountainside in the pyrenees, the Meseta was hot, but not too hot, with ocaens of wheat rippling in the spring breeze and the Galicia was lush, green and beautiful. All this with not a drop of rain.

I wish you the same luck and a fantastic camino.
